While West Brompton may not boast a ticket office, it provides ticket machines for your convenience. Travelers should note that tickets purchased online cannot be collected at this station. The station is equipped with smartcard validators, allowing seamless travel for London Underground services. Those with accessibility needs will find the induction loop and accessible ticket machines particularly useful. However, the station does not have waiting rooms, toilets, or refreshment facilities—so it’s wise to plan accordingly.
Thanks to step-free access available through lifts, West Brompton ensures smoother mobility for everyone. Whether you are using the eastbound District line services or London Overground, the facilities accommodate hassle-free transit. Despite these amenities, there are no accessible toilets or wheelchairs available, so it's advisable to plan for alternative arrangements if necessary.
West Brompton is a nexus of transport links, facilitating easy connections to destinations near and far. The station offers convenient access to the District Line, making local travel a breeze. For those heading to Gatwick Airport, the station provides connections with National Rail services, while Earls Court serves as an interchange for travelers to Heathrow Airport via the Piccadilly Line. Local bus services are also available with details accessible through TfL’s interactive map, ensuring you are never short of travel options.

Maiden Newton train station, while devoid of a ticket office or ticket machines, ensures that essential information and help are readily available through its help points. The station features departure and arrival screens to keep you informed, although there are no staff on hand to assist in person during the weekends. Accessibility is partially accommodative with degree of step-free access, including a barrow crossing for platform 2. Despite the lack of a waiting room or refreshment facilities, the station provides a seating area—a peaceful spot to sit back and enjoy the countryside while waiting for your train. CCTV footage adds to the security of both the platforms and bicycle storage area, ensuring that the station remains a safe, albeit minimalist, stop for travelers.
When it comes to getting around, Maiden Newton's transport links are geared towards simplicity. Though lacking in taxis and car hire services, the station offers a rail replacement service near Station Road junction with Cattistock Road and Norden Lane. While bus information is exclusively available as a downloadable PDF, this option compensates for the absence of a taxi rank, allowing for continued connectivity for travelers intent on further exploration. For more comprehensive information about bus services, you can visit the National Rail page to plan your journey.
